itch is not letting us download the last update idk if is js me or does it happen to anyone else?
is behind a paywall now i think for what i read
yeah bro we r cooked bc of itch and the visa and mastercard thing
no they arent lgbtqiabcdefg and al the letters of the alphabet now stfu.